Welcome to the Boulder Culinary Gardeners website. We are an informal network of gardeners interested in sharing experiences, learning and teaching sustainable, environmentally friendly, responsible gardening practices adapted and suited to the Colorado environment. We welcome gardeners of all experience levels.
Although we incorporate many approaches to gardening, our mission is to garden without pesticides, herbicides or chemical fertilizers. Particular attention is paid to the health of pollinators such as honeybees and wild bees. Whether you choose green manure (cover crops such as legumes) or animal manures, our collective experience may help you find quality soil amendments.
Winter classes include a basic roster to get any gardener started: growing seeds indoors, gardening 101, gardening without chemicals and a guide to native plants in the garden. These classes are free and held in branch libraries. Anyone may attend. On our website we share information and personal experiences about our challenges and triumphs in a windswept garden. And we urge any gardeners to make their gardens hospitable to beneficial insects, birds and all the wild creatures we depend upon to pollinate our fruits, vegetables and native plants.

On most of these pages you will receive some information that will help you make choices. Our recommendations are thrifty, too. By substituting row cover for an arsenal of chemicals you will save money and invest in a product that can be used year after year. By rejecting chemical fertilizers or commercial cow manure you avoid a saline (salt) induced sterility. Using mulch and drip irrigation saves on water. Gardening with the health of our bees in mind will increase the production of fruits and vegetables without spending a penny.
